What is Good for Fading Scars?

Krystal by Krystal
03/07/2024
in Beauty
blank

Scars are a natural part of the healing process after an injury, but they can sometimes be a source of distress or self-consciousness. Whether they’re from surgery, acne, or an accidental cut, many people seek effective ways to fade scars and improve their skin’s appearance. This article explores various methods, treatments, and natural remedies that can help fade scars.

Understanding Scar Formation

Before diving into treatments, it’s important to understand how scars form. When the skin is injured, the body produces collagen fibers to repair the damage, resulting in a scar. The appearance of a scar can vary depending on several factors, including the depth and size of the wound, the location on the body, the age of the person, and their skin type.

Topical Treatments for Scar Fading

Silicone Gel Sheets and Silicone Gel

Silicone gel sheets and gels are among the most effective topical treatments for reducing scar visibility. Silicone works by hydrating the scar tissue, which can reduce its size and appearance. These products are easy to use and are available over the counter.

Over-the-Counter Creams and Ointments

Various creams and ointments are available that contain ingredients like vitamin E, onion extract, and hyaluronic acid, which are known for their skin-healing properties. Products like Mederma and Bio-Oil are popular choices and can be effective when used consistently.

Prescription Topical Treatments

For more severe scars, dermatologists may prescribe stronger topical treatments. These can include corticosteroid creams, retinoids, or other medications that help to reduce inflammation and improve skin texture.

Medical Treatments for Scar Fading

Laser Therapy

Laser therapy is a popular and effective method for reducing scar appearance. It works by using focused light to remove the outer layers of skin or stimulate the production of new skin cells. Different types of lasers are used depending on the scar type and skin tone.

Microdermabrasion and Dermabrasion

Microdermabrasion and dermabrasion are exfoliating techniques that can improve the texture and appearance of scars. Dermabrasion is a more intensive procedure that removes the outer layers of skin, while microdermabrasion is a gentler treatment that can be done with minimal downtime.

Chemical Peels

Chemical peels involve applying a chemical solution to the skin, which causes the top layers to peel off, revealing smoother skin underneath. This treatment can be effective for superficial scars and improving overall skin texture.

Steroid Injections

For raised or hypertrophic scars, steroid injections can help flatten and soften the scar tissue. This treatment is often used for keloid scars, which are thick and raised above the skin surface.

Natural Remedies for Scar Fading

Aloe Vera

Aloe vera is known for its soothing and healing properties. Applying fresh aloe vera gel to scars can help to reduce inflammation and promote skin regeneration, which can fade scars over time.

Honey

Honey has natural antibacterial and healing properties. It can be used as a topical treatment by applying it directly to the scar or by mixing it with other ingredients like cinnamon for added benefits.

Coconut Oil

Coconut oil is rich in fatty acids and vitamin E, which can help to moisturize and heal the skin. Regular application of coconut oil can improve skin texture and reduce the appearance of scars.

Lemon Juice

Lemon juice contains natural alpha-hydroxy acids (AHAs) that can help to exfoliate the skin and lighten scars. However, it can be irritating for some skin types, so it’s important to do a patch test first and use sunscreen to protect the skin from UV damage.

Home Remedies and Practices

Massage

Regularly massaging the scarred area with moisturizing oils or creams can improve blood flow and break down the dense collagen fibers, which can help to reduce the scar’s appearance.

Hydration

Keeping the skin well-hydrated is crucial for scar healing. Drinking plenty of water and using moisturizers can keep the skin supple and promote faster healing.

Sun Protection

Exposure to the sun can darken scars and make them more noticeable. Using sunscreen with a high SPF can protect the scarred area and prevent further discoloration.

Lifestyle and Dietary Considerations

Balanced Diet

A healthy diet rich in vitamins and minerals can promote skin healing. Foods high in vitamins A, C, and E, as well as zinc and omega-3 fatty acids, can support the body’s natural healing processes.

Avoiding Smoking

Smoking can impair the skin’s ability to heal and can worsen the appearance of scars. Avoiding smoking or quitting can significantly improve skin health and scar appearance.

When to See a Dermatologist

While many scars can be treated at home, some may require professional medical treatment. If a scar is particularly large, painful, or doesn’t improve with home remedies, it’s advisable to consult a dermatologist. They can offer tailored treatments and advice based on the specific type and condition of the scar.
